I remember having troubles finding some creators by searching their name in the search field at the top of the page.

Right now, the only example I can find failing is “joqlepecheur”, which clearly exists ( https://joqlepecheur.itch.io/ ) but is not searchable by their name.

Other creator names, like myself “komehara”, when searched, will properly display the creator and also their created games (if main author, not just collaborator, but it’s enough).

I don’t know why this specific user is not searchable, I remember that others like “FluentlyStudios” were also very hard to find, now I can find them just typing “fluentlys” or “Fluently Studios” with a space. While “joqlepecheur”, “joq le pecheur”, etc. will all find nothing.

The page you linked for creator “joqlepecheur” seems to be down. Maybe the profile page was de-indexed beforehand?

In general, profiles that don’t have projects, or users that haven’t created a creator profile, are not shown in search. Also breaking the rules in any way can get you de-indexed and have your profile hidden as well. Maybe that’s what happened in this case?
